Reusable Plastic Corrugated Board Market size was valued at USD 3.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 5.6 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 7.4% from 2024 to 2030.
The Reusable Plastic Corrugated Board market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by its versatility, cost-effectiveness, and eco-friendly nature. These boards, made from high-density polypropylene or polyethylene, are widely used across various industries for applications that require a combination of strength, lightness, and reusability. As the demand for sustainable and recyclable materials rises, the reusable plastic corrugated boards have found applications in several sectors. Their durability, resistance to moisture, and ability to withstand harsh conditions make them a preferred alternative to traditional materials like cardboard. This market report will focus specifically on the market for reusable plastic corrugated boards by application, exploring key subsegments such as Advertising and Signage, and Packaging and Storage.

The reusable plastic corrugated board market is divided into several key applications, with each serving a distinct purpose across various industries. One of the most significant segments is its use in Advertising and Signage. Reusable plastic corrugated boards are commonly used for creating promotional displays, billboards, and temporary signage for both indoor and outdoor purposes. These boards provide a sturdy and durable surface that can withstand various environmental conditions such as rain, wind, and intense sunlight, making them ideal for outdoor advertising campaigns. Additionally, they are lightweight and easy to handle, which aids in reducing transportation and installation costs. Their reusability factor also appeals to businesses looking for a sustainable option in their advertising strategies, aligning with growing environmental consciousness in marketing practices. Their aesthetic qualities, combined with their ability to endure the rigors of outdoor exposure, make reusable plastic corrugated boards a preferred choice for companies looking to maintain long-lasting and environmentally responsible advertising displays.
Furthermore, the application of reusable plastic corrugated boards in Advertising and Signage extends beyond traditional outdoor advertisements. These boards are increasingly utilized in point-of-purchase displays, trade show booths, and event signage. Their customizable surface allows for high-quality printing, ensuring that businesses can create vibrant and engaging visuals to attract customers. The longevity of reusable plastic corrugated boards also means that they can be used across multiple campaigns, providing cost savings for businesses that require frequent updates to their signage. Moreover, due to their lightweight and stackable nature, these boards are easy to store and transport, making them a practical solution for companies with high turnover in promotional materials. As businesses continue to seek sustainable and cost-efficient alternatives, the demand for reusable plastic corrugated boards in the Advertising and Signage sector is expected to grow in the coming years.
Another major application of reusable plastic corrugated boards lies in the Packaging and Storage segment. These boards are increasingly used in the packaging industry due to their high durability and protective properties. Unlike traditional cardboard packaging, which can degrade under wet or humid conditions, reusable plastic corrugated boards offer superior resistance to moisture, tearing, and environmental damage. They are particularly well-suited for industries that require protective packaging solutions for heavy or sensitive products, including electronics, automotive parts, and fragile goods. Their resistance to wear and tear allows them to be used multiple times, significantly reducing costs associated with single-use packaging materials. The ability to stack and interlock these boards also facilitates efficient storage, ensuring that products are securely transported without risk of damage. As a result, reusable plastic corrugated boards have become a go-to option for companies aiming to improve the safety and efficiency of their packaging processes while minimizing their environmental footprint.
Additionally, reusable plastic corrugated boards are gaining traction in the logistics and warehousing industries for storage purposes. These boards are used to create sturdy, protective containers for items in transit or storage, ensuring that goods remain intact and organized throughout the supply chain. The durability and reusability of these boards offer a significant advantage over traditional cardboard boxes, which may need to be replaced after a few uses. As more businesses embrace circular economy principles, the need for reusable packaging and storage solutions continues to grow, driving the adoption of plastic corrugated boards. These boards also offer the added benefit of being resistant to contaminants like dirt and grease, which makes them ideal for industries such as food and pharmaceuticals where cleanliness and hygiene are paramount. Overall, the demand for reusable plastic corrugated boards in packaging and storage is set to rise as industries strive for greater efficiency and sustainability in their operations.

What are reusable plastic corrugated boards made of?
Reusable plastic corrugated boards are primarily made from high-density polypropylene or polyethylene plastic, known for their strength and reusability.
How are reusable plastic corrugated boards different from cardboard?
Reusable plastic corrugated boards are more durable, moisture-resistant, and can be reused multiple times, unlike cardboard which is more prone to degradation.
What industries use reusable plastic corrugated boards?
Reusable plastic corrugated boards are used in industries such as advertising, packaging, logistics, retail, automotive, and food packaging.
Can reusable plastic corrugated boards be recycled?
Yes, reusable plastic corrugated boards are recyclable and can be processed into new products, contributing to a circular economy model.
What are the advantages of using reusable plastic corrugated boards for packaging?
The key advantages include durability, moisture resistance, reusability, cost savings, and the ability to protect goods during transportation.
Are reusable plastic corrugated boards customizable for branding purposes?
Yes, these boards can be easily printed on, allowing businesses to customize them with logos, messaging, and other branding elements.
What is the environmental impact of reusable plastic corrugated boards?
Reusable plastic corrugated boards have a lower environmental impact compared to single-use packaging, as they can be reused and recycled multiple times.
How do reusable plastic corrugated boards contribute to cost savings?
By being reusable, they reduce the need for continuous purchase of new packaging materials, leading to significant long-term cost savings.
What are the challenges in adopting reusable plastic corrugated boards?
Challenges include the initial investment in reusable boards and the need for proper logistics to manage their return and reuse effectively.
How is the demand for reusable plastic corrugated boards expected to grow in the future?
The demand is expected to grow due to increasing environmental concerns, regulatory pressures, and the growing trend of sustainable packaging solutions.
